The current median sale price in Catawba, SC is $610,000 according to Redfin data. Homes spend a median of 39 days on the market. 0.0% of homes sold above asking price. The market has 3.0 months of supply. The median price per square foot is $261. The median rent is $1,525 per month (Census ACS). About 72.9% of housing units are owner-occupied. The median year homes were built is 1994. There are 588 total housing units.
